Turbo Compressor Semi & Full Overhaul
We perform semi overhauls, which clean the air path only, and full overhauls, which open the gearbox to service the gears and bearings. Bearing clearances are measured and recorded as the basis for deciding when the next overhaul is due.
Semi overhaul
Without opening the gearbox, only the air path is disassembled and cleaned. Removing fouling and corrosion from the impellers, diffusers and scrolls restores efficiency. We generally recommend an inspection within three years.
Clean impellers and diffusers, remove fouling inside scrolls and piping
Check and record corrosion in the air path
Inspection with the gearbox unopened

Full overhaul
The gearbox is opened to clean the oil-lubricated internals, including gears and bearings, and the air path is serviced at the same time.
Replacement parts are mainly O-rings, gaskets and filters (breather element, intake filter, oil filter).
Scope of work
Area | Work |
|---|---|
Gearbox | Open, clean gear and bearing areas, check assembly condition |
Bearings | Measure clearances — check and record clearance consumed against running hours |
Air path | Clean impellers, diffusers, scrolls and air seals |
Replacement parts | O-rings, gaskets, breather element, intake filter, oil filter |


Why measuring bearing clearance matters
Once a tilting pad journal bearing is in normal operation, an oil film forms between the shaft and the bearing, and they rotate without touching.
That is why there is almost no wear and the service life is semi-permanent.
However, at the moment of starting and stopping, before the oil film has formed, the bearing supports the shaft directly and contact occurs. In other words, the more often a compressor is started and stopped, the faster its bearings wear. Measuring the clearance at each overhaul therefore lets you decide the timing of the next overhaul on data. Because service life varies with operating conditions, measured values are a more accurate guide than a fixed interval.
